Peter Anvin" , Will Deacon , Ard Biesheuvel , Marc Zyngier , Alistair Popple , Barry Song <21cnbao@gmail.com>, Matthew Wilcox , Ingo Molnar , Zi Yan , John Hubbard , Borislav Petkov , Thomas Gleixner , linux-arm-kernel@lists.infradead.org, linux-kernel@vger.kernel.org, James Morse , Andrew Morton , linuxppc-dev@lists.ozlabs.org Errors-To: linuxppc-dev-bounces+linuxppc-dev=archiver.kernel.org@lists.ozlabs.org Sender: "Linuxppc-dev" On Fri, Feb 16, 2024 at 12:53:43PM +0000, Ryan Roberts wrote: > On 16/02/2024 12:25, Catalin Marinas wrote: > > On Thu, Feb 15, 2024 at 10:31:59AM +0000, Ryan Roberts wrote: > >> arch/arm64/mm/contpte.c | 285 +++++++++++++++++++++++++++++++ > > > > Nitpick: I think most symbols in contpte.c can be EXPORT_SYMBOL_GPL(). > > We don't expect them to be used by random out of tree modules. In fact, > > do we expect them to end up in modules at all? Most seem to be called > > from the core mm code. > > The problem is that the contpte_* symbols are called from the ptep_* inline > functions. So where those inlines are called from modules, we need to make sure > the contpte_* symbols are available. > > John Hubbard originally reported this problem against v1 and I enumerated all > the drivers that call into the ptep_* inlines here: > https://lore.kernel.org/linux-arm-kernel/b994ff89-1a1f-26ca-9479-b08c77f94be8@arm.com/#t > > So they definitely need to be exported. Perhaps we can tighten it to > EXPORT_SYMBOL_GPL(), but I was being cautious as I didn't want to break anything > out-of-tree. I'm not sure what the normal policy is? arm64 seems to use ~equal > amounts of both. I don't think we are consistent here. For example set_pte_at() can't be called from non-GPL modules because of __sync_icache_dcache. OTOH, such driver is probably doing something dodgy. Same with apply_to_page_range(), it's GPL-only (called from i915). Let's see if others have any view over the next week or so, otherwise I'd go for _GPL and relax it later if someone has a good use-case (can be a patch on top adding _GPL). > > If you can make this easier to parse (in a few years time) with an > > additional patch adding some more comments, that would be great.
